I'm working on modifying gdbmi.texinfo, but I am a little confused about
all the stream options:
"*" = "exec-async-output"
"+" = "status-async-output"
"=" = "notify-async-output"
I don't think there was much checking for compliance of this.
From the manual ([] = my comments):
o status-async-output contains on-going status information about the
progess of slow operation. All status output is prefixed by "+".
[I presume that the biggest client for this is downloading to a target.]
o exec-async-output contains asynchronous state change on the target
(stopped, started, disappeared). All Async output is prefixed by "*".
[This seems to be called only by async target state changes.]
o notify-async-output contains supplementary information that the client
should handle (e.g., a new breakpoint information). All notify
output is prefixed by "=".
[I don't know where this is used. I am unable to find any references
to this.]
From the descriptions above, it sounds like event notifications should
occur on the notify-async-output channel, "=".
However, if one reads down to the "Command With Side Effects" section, one
sees:
-> -symbol-file xyz.exe
<- *breakpoint,nr="3",address="0x123",source="a.c:123"
<- (gdb)
I think this is a straight error.
So, here's how I interpret what should happen:
(gdb)
-break-insert main
=breakpoint-create,number="1"
^done,bkpt=...
(gdb)
(I will also be proposing that we whack the result in this case, since we
will get an event notification, too.)
